The Haunting of the Forgotten Bridesmaid

In the quaint village of Eldenwood, nestled between rolling hills and ancient oaks, there stood a grand estate known as the Groom’s Keep. It was a place of whispered secrets and untold tales, where the air seemed to hum with the echoes of the past. The estate was about to host its most anticipated event: the wedding of young Lady Isabella to the dashing Lord Alexander. Yet, few knew of the dark secret that lay hidden within the walls of the Groom’s Keep—a secret that would shatter the wedding night into a nightmare.

The story begins with Isabella, a woman of gentle spirit and unyielding determination. She had always been a dreamer, her heart filled with the promise of love and the beauty of a perfect wedding. But as the day of her nuptials draws near, she can't shake the feeling that something is amiss. Her groom, Lord Alexander, is distant, his mind preoccupied with the estate's business. Isabella's only solace is her childhood friend, the enigmatic and mysterious Lady Elspeth, who has been by her side through every moment of preparation.

As the wedding day arrives, the air is thick with anticipation. The Groom’s Keep is adorned with flowers and candles, the halls filled with the laughter of guests. Yet, Isabella feels an eerie sense of dread. The night before the wedding, she retreats to her chamber, seeking solace in the quietude of the night. It is there, in the dim light of the moon, that she first catches sight of the forgotten bridesmaid.

The figure is ethereal, her dress torn and tattered, her eyes hollow and filled with sorrow. Isabella is startled, but the woman speaks to her, her voice like a whisper carried on the wind. "I am Elspeth, the forgotten bridesmaid of a love lost. I was promised to the groom, but he chose another. I died that night, alone and unloved. I am bound to this place, forever searching for my love."

Isabella is torn between disbelief and the chilling truth that the spirit is trying to convey. She shares her vision with Elspeth's sister, Lady Clara, who believes the ghost is seeking justice. Together, they embark on a quest to uncover the truth behind the mysterious bride's fate.

Their investigation leads them to the old, dusty journals of the Groom’s Keep, revealing a tale of forbidden love and a betrayal that spanned generations. It is discovered that the groom's ancestor, Lord Cedric, had abandoned his true love, Elspeth, to marry a woman of higher status. Elspeth, heartbroken and vengeful, had taken her own life, her spirit forever trapped within the walls of the Groom’s Keep.

As the wedding day approaches, Isabella and Clara must decide whether to confront Lord Alexander with the truth or to allow the spirit of Elspeth to guide them to redemption. The decision is made when Clara, in a fit of rage, releases Elspeth's spirit, hoping to free her from her eternal torment.

The wedding night is a storm of emotions. As the couple prepares for their first night together, the spirit of Elspeth appears once more, this time not as a specter of despair but as a guide to forgiveness. She reveals that Lord Alexander is the descendant of Lord Cedric, and that he is the key to breaking the curse.

With the help of Elspeth, Isabella confronts Lord Alexander, who is initially shocked and defensive. But as the truth unfolds, he is overwhelmed with guilt and remorse. He confesses that he had always known about the curse, but had been too afraid to confront it. Together, they work to appease Elspeth's spirit, performing a ritual that involves releasing the past and embracing the future.

As the ritual concludes, the spirit of Elspeth fades away, leaving behind a sense of peace. Lord Alexander and Isabella are finally able to start their life together, free from the shadow of the past. The Groom’s Keep is no longer haunted, but it remains a place of love and redemption, a testament to the power of forgiveness and the enduring strength of the human spirit.

The Haunting of the Forgotten Bridesmaid is a story of love, betrayal, and supernatural retribution. It is a tale that captures the hearts of readers, leaving them with a sense of wonder and the realization that sometimes, the past can reach out and touch the present, teaching us lessons of love and forgiveness.
